Overview
Extended-length felt bags for Fil‑Trek TW vessels feature glazed/singed finishes for low fiber migration and a welded Plastic Sure Seal flange for a positive fit in TW baskets, delivering stable depth filtration with low bypass, low dP, and fewer changeouts
How It Works
Fluid flows inside-to-outside through a basket-supported bag. Multi-layer depth media provides graded capture and aids trace-oil reduction.

What housings are TW bags designed for?
TW bags are specifically designed for Fil-Trek TW Series vessels with extended-length baskets, providing higher flow rates and dirt-holding capacity than standard P1/P2 bags.

What is the benefit of glazed/singed finish?
Glazed and singed finishes seal fiber ends to prevent fiber shedding and migration, making TW bags suitable for applications where clean effluent is critical.

What media options are available?
TW bags are available in polypropylene and polyester felt in ratings from 0.5 to 200 micron, with FDA listed materials for food-contact applications.
